Attended the show today and thought it was a good one. Got their early and did a walk around then attended a Crappie seminar by Charlie Hildreth. His 45 minutes were outstanding as he covered Spider rigging, vertical jigging, shooting docks, and tactics for the spawn. He admitted he needed 2 hours on each subject but he wanted to go over some of the hot techniques that folks may have heard of and he packed the time with information and tips. That gent was gracious with his time with my two boys afterwards at his booth and he is a genuine ambassador.
The show featured some fine tackle vendors with enough variety to go around for the bass, panfish, and tackle gurus. We could not stay past noon given my work schedule but my boys and I thought it was time well spent.
